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06 62436444940 6628905255 258456 5074967989
9293792 2150564 59928502
9293792 2150564 59928502
89 7821760 26251566828 59464015110
All about undefined
Interested in learning more?
9293792 2150564 59928502
89 7821760 26251566828 59464015110
See more
529957084 530067649
93324266 77074797 0500397 36
See more
046 818028 251
3790 80 11837122815
See more